Microchip Technology MCP16502 High-Performance PMICs

Microchip Technology MCP16502 High-Performance PMICs are optimally integrated PMICs designed for SAMA5DX/SAM9X6 MPUs. These PMICs are compatible with Embedded Micro-Processor Units (EMPUs) that require Dynamic Voltage Scaling (DVS) with the use of High-Performance Mode (HPM). The MCP16502 PMICs integrate two auxiliary LDOs and four DC-DC buck regulators and provide a comprehensive interface to the MPU. These PMICs utilize a 3-state input pin to select the DDR memory voltage (Buck2 output). This method eliminates inaccuracies due to external feedback resistors to allow greater precision in the output voltage setting. The MPU includes an interrupt flag and a 1MHz I2C interface. The MCP16502 PMICs offer thermal shutdown and current limit protection, user-programmable overcurrent fault response, and two 300mA LDOs to support sensitive analog loads. These PMICs feature a low no-load operational quiescent current, drawing less than 10µA in full shutdown. The MCP16502 PMICs are available in a 32-pin 5mm x 5mm VQFN package and operate within the -40°C to +125°C junction temperature range. These PMICs are ideal for use in high-performance MPU power supply solutions and microcontroller/microprocessor, FPGA, and DSP power. The Microchip Technology MCP16502 PMICs are also available in AEC-Q100 qualified variant.

Features

  • 2.7V to 5.5V input voltage
  • Four 1A output current buck channels with 100% maximum duty cycle capability
  • 2MHz buck channels PWM operation
  • Two auxiliary 300mA low-dropout linear regulators
  • ±1% voltage accuracy for DDR (Buck2 output), core (Buck3 output), and CPU (Buck4 output)
  • 1.2V, 1.35V, and 1.8V pin-selectable output voltages for Buck2
  • MPU-specific built-in default channel sequencing and nRSTO assertion delay
  • Support of hibernate, low-power, and high-performance modes with DVS
  • Push-button long-press time-out function
  • 1MHz I2C interface for programming and diagnostics
  • I2C-selectable displacement (±16.5%) of PWM switching frequency
  • Leakage-free interfacing to MPU in any operating condition through optimized ESD protection
  • Less than 300µA low-power mode typical quiescent current bucks and LDO1 on, no load
  • 10µA maximum shutdown current
  • Cost and size optimized BOM
  • Thermal shutdown and current limit protection
  • User-programmable overcurrent fault response
  • 32-pin 5mm x 5mm VQFN package
  • -40°C to +125°C junction temperature range
  • AEC-Q100 qualified variant available
